How Can Light Insulation Covers Work

Recessed lights, often called can lights due to their cylindrical housing shape, penetrate the ceiling plane and create an opening between your conditioned living space and unconditioned attic. During winter months, warm air rises through these openings and escapes into the attic, forcing your heating system to work harder. In summer, hot attic air flows downward into your home, making air conditioning less efficient.

Can light insulation covers address this issue by creating a dome-shaped barrier that sits directly over the recessed light fixture. The cover is typically made from rigid foam board or similar insulating material with a reflective surface on one side. When installed properly, it creates an airtight seal around the light while leaving enough clearance for the bulb to generate heat without overheating.

The effectiveness of these covers depends largely on your existing insulation levels and the type of recessed lights you have. Older can lights may require additional modifications to ensure proper ventilation and fire safety, while newer LED fixtures often work well with standard insulation cover designs. The reflective surface helps bounce radiant heat back into the living space during winter while reflecting summer heat away from your ceiling.

Choosing the Right Insulation Cover for Your Needs

Selecting the appropriate can light insulation cover requires considering several factors including fixture type, bulb wattage, attic conditions, and local building codes. The most important consideration is whether your recessed lights are rated for contact with insulation or if they require specific clearance.

For older incandescent fixtures that may not be IC-rated, you will want covers designed to maintain proper air circulation around the bulb while still providing insulation benefits. These typically feature ventilation slots or raised designs that prevent heat buildup. Newer LED recessed lights are often IC-rated and can handle direct contact with insulation, making them ideal candidates for standard insulation cover installation.

Attic conditions also play a significant role in your decision. Homes in colder climates benefit from thicker insulation materials, while warmer regions may prioritize reflective properties to minimize heat gain. Consider the depth of your attic insulation as well, since covers must be compatible with existing insulation levels without creating excessive compression or air gaps.

Installation Process and Best Practices

Installing can light insulation covers is generally straightforward and can often be completed as a weekend DIY project. Most homeowners find that the process takes approximately 15 to 30 minutes per fixture, depending on attic access and working conditions.

Begin by turning off power to the recessed lights at your circuit breaker for safety. Lower the cover into position over the fixture from the attic side, ensuring it sits flush against the ceiling surface around the light housing. Secure the cover using manufacturer-recommended fasteners, which may include staples, adhesive strips, or clip systems depending on the product type.

Pay careful attention to sealing any gaps between the cover and surrounding insulation. Use spray foam or caulk to fill small openings that could allow air leakage. If your attic has existing blown-in insulation, you may need to create a slight depression around each fixture to accommodate the cover without compressing the surrounding material excessively.

Maintenance and Long-Term Considerations

Can light insulation covers require minimal maintenance but should be inspected periodically to ensure continued performance. Check annually for signs of settling, compression, or damage that could compromise the thermal barrier. Look for areas where insulation has shifted away from the cover edges or where moisture may have accumulated.

When replacing bulbs in your recessed lights, verify that the new bulb wattage remains within the manufacturer's specifications for your particular cover model. Using higher-wattage bulbs than recommended can reduce effectiveness and potentially create fire hazards, particularly with older fixtures.

Consider upgrading to LED bulbs when possible, as they generate significantly less heat than traditional incandescent or halogen options. This allows you to maximize insulation benefits while maintaining optimal lighting performance. If you notice any changes in fixture temperature or bulb life after installation, consult a professional electrician to ensure proper clearance and ventilation.

Frequently Asked Questions

Can I install insulation covers over existing recessed lights?

Yes, most insulation covers are designed for retrofit installation over existing fixtures without requiring electrical work. Simply lower the cover from the attic side and secure it in place using the included fasteners or adhesive system.

Do insulation covers work with LED bulbs?

Insulation covers work excellently with LED bulbs and are often recommended for LED installations since LEDs generate less heat and can safely contact insulation materials directly.

How do I know if my recessed lights are IC-rated?

Check the label on the fixture housing or consult the manufacturer specifications. IC-rated fixtures are designed for direct contact with insulation, while non-IC fixtures require specific clearance around the bulb.

Can insulation covers be painted to match my ceiling?

Many insulation cover products can be painted using standard latex paints. This allows you to customize the appearance and blend the covers seamlessly with your existing ceiling finish.

How long do insulation covers typically last?

Quality insulation covers can last 10 to 20 years or longer with proper installation and maintenance. Regular inspections and minor repairs can extend their useful life significantly.
